PM's statement on the murder of Khalil Dale

Prime Minister David Cameron "deeply saddened" by the murder of aid worker Khalil Dale in Pakistan.

This was published under the 2010 to 2015 Conservative and Liberal Democrat coalition government

Prime Minister David Cameron said:

I was deeply saddened to hear today about the brutal murder of Khalil Dale - a man who was killed whilst providing humanitarian support to others.

This was a shocking and merciless act, carried out by people with no respect for human life and the rule of law.

Khalil Dale has dedicated many years of his life to helping some of the most vulnerable people in the world and my thoughts today are with his friends and family.
